Possible Damage?
 
So yesterday I was just driving my ej8 with the stock d16y8 and i/h/e, and my gas pedal got stuck under my floor mat (yeah..wtf?) and the engine was bouncing of the rev limiter for a couple of seconds. I quickly shut off the engine while driving and stopped on the side of the road, and figured out what happened. I drove it afterward and everything seems fine, popped the hood and listened to the engine, sounds normal, but I am still concerned? So, could I have ****ed something up?

bouncing off the limiter won't destroy your engine if it happens once in a while. How long was it on the limiter? Did it bounce on it for a few seconds, or did you just tag it once or twice and shut the car off? It's when you keep bouncing it off the limiter that you get valve float. Personally, I'd say you're probably fine.

-and just because the limiter's there doesn't mean it's a good idea to keep bouncing off it.
